Where does “बरनन” come from?
बरनन (Braj) comes from Sanskrit वर्णयति, from Sanskrit वर्ण, from Proto-Indo-Iranian wárnas, from Proto-Indo-European wēr-, from Proto-Indo-European wer- — to burn; to cover, heed, notice; squirrel.
बरनन (Braj): to describe, detail
